Nate Bargatze to Receive Prestigious 2026 NAB Television Chairman's Award
In a significant recognition of his widespread appeal and impact on the comedic landscape, America's beloved comedian Nate Bargatze has been named the recipient of the 2026 National Association of Broadcasters (NAB) Television Chairman's Award. The announcement solidifies Bargatze's status as a dominant force in contemporary comedy and highlights his substantial contributions to broadcast television programming.
A Reigning King of Comedy Earns Top Honor
Nate Bargatze, often lauded as the "King of Comedy" for his consistently popular and critically acclaimed stand-up specials and appearances, will be honored at the upcoming NAB Show in Las Vegas. This prestigious award is bestowed upon individuals who have made a significant and lasting impact on the television industry. Bargatze's unique brand of observational humor, characterized by its clean, relatable, and universally accessible style, has resonated with a broad audience, making him a standout figure in a crowded entertainment field.
From his early days honing his craft in the club scene to his current status as a stadium-touring comedian and Netflix star, Bargatze has maintained a remarkable consistency in his comedic voice. His specials, including "The Tennessee Kid" and "The Greatest Average American," have not only garnered massive viewership but have also been praised for their wit, intelligence, and ability to find humor in the everyday absurdities of life. This award from the NAB underscores his influence beyond just the realm of stand-up, acknowledging his role in shaping what audiences engage with on television platforms.
